This role will serve as the client's point of contact and Bright Labs' day-to-day leader in the management and execution of projects and workstreams involving the identification, collection, processing, review, and production of electronic data relevant to litigation or regulatory investigations. Responsibilities:Functional Discovery Tasks: Collections/Pre-Processing Assist clients with finding, documenting, and preventing deletion of data potentially relevant to litigation, regulatory matters, or critical business operations Develop solutions and strategies to collect data with special considerations for the unique environment and project-specific complexities of an engagement Coordinate forensic collections with client and Bright Labs' forensics team and quality review collections documentation supplied by the forensics team Create and recommend pre-processing strategy to client Coordinate forensic pre-processing work (deNIST, file filters, etc.) with Bright Labs' forensics team, including documenting pre-processing workflow Processing:Advise client on data reduction strategies including deNISTing, file extension filtering, date culling, and search term filtering Coordinate (provide instruction, obtain status reports, etc.) processing work with Bright Labs' processing team Analyze exception reports, develop recommendations for handling each type of exception, and communicate plan to client Quality review search hit reports prior to sending to client Review:Assist clients with the selection of the appropriate technology to meet specific project objectives. Assist with development of efficient work streams, batching strategy, and technology configuration for 1st, 2nd, 3rd tier review; as well as witness review, exhibit designation, and trial preparation. Conduct customized Relativity training sessions for clients, emphasizing appropriate add-on features as necessary. Advise clients regarding the efficient use of concept clustering, near duplicate identification, e-mail threading, and assisted review (predictive coding) within the Relativity tool. Design customized reports for clients. Troubleshoot Relativity issues with kCura and coordinate custom Relativity development work, as necessary. Coordinate data loads to the review tool with the Bright Labs' processing team. Production: Assist with written collateral to support production process, such as motions, orders, or proposals to courts and opposing counsel regarding the form of production. Provide proactive guidance regarding format, strategy, and timelines for production of electronic data. Work with client to develop production identification strategy.
